Developments Driving Crop Yield and Quality
The agricultural landscape is undergoing a rapid transformation, driven by groundbreaking innovations that are improving both crop yield and quality. From precision farming techniques to innovative genetic engineering methods, these advancements are transforming how we produce food. Robotics are being increasingly utilized to assess crop health and environmental conditions, allowing for instantaneous adjustments to irrigation, fertilization, and pest control. Moreover, the development of disease-resistant crop varieties is helping to boost yields in challenging geographical conditions.
- Genome editing holds immense potential for improving crop characteristics such as yield, nutrient content, and resistance to pests and diseases.
- Data-driven farming utilizes technology to target inputs based on the specific needs of each plant or field.
- Conservation agriculture practices focus on minimizing environmental impact while maximizing productivity.
Empowering Farmers Through Technology
Farming has been transformed by technology. Today's farmers leverage cutting-edge tools and innovations to boost yield, improve resource management, and obtain valuable insights into their operations. From modern sensors that track soil conditions to detailed GPS-guided machinery, technology is enabling farmers to cultivate more food with enhanced efficiency and sustainability.
